How to Reach Milcovul in Romania

Milcovul is a beautiful region located in Romania, known for its stunning landscapes and rich cultural heritage. If you are planning a trip to Milcovul, here are some ways to reach this enchanting destination.

By Air

The nearest international airport to Milcovul is Henri Coandă International Airport, located in Bucharest. From the airport, you can hire a car or take a taxi to reach Milcovul. The journey by road takes approximately 4-5 hours, depending on the traffic and weather conditions.

By Train

If you prefer traveling by train, you can take a train from Bucharest to Focsani, which is the closest major city to Milcovul. From Focsani, you can hire a taxi or take a local bus to reach Milcovul. The journey by train usually takes around 3-4 hours, and the scenic views along the way make it a delightful experience.

By Road

If you enjoy road trips and prefer driving, you can rent a car from Bucharest and take the DN2 road towards Focsani. Milcovul is approximately 200 kilometers away from Bucharest, and the drive takes around 3-4 hours, depending on the traffic and road conditions. Make sure to have a valid driver's license and familiarize yourself with the local traffic rules before embarking on the journey.

By Bus

Another convenient option to reach Milcovul is by taking a bus from Bucharest or other major cities in Romania. There are several bus companies that operate regular services to Focsani, from where you can easily reach Milcovul by taxi or local bus. The duration of the bus journey varies depending on the departure location, but it usually takes around 4-5 hours.

Getting to know Milcovul

Milcovul is a picturesque region located in Romania, known for its stunning natural beauty and rich cultural heritage. Situated in the northeastern part of the country, Milcovul is characterized by rolling hills, lush green forests, and meandering rivers.

This region is home to numerous charming villages that have preserved their traditional architecture and way of life. The locals are warm and welcoming, often engaging visitors with their traditional customs and folklore. Milcovul is also renowned for its delicious cuisine, which includes hearty dishes such as sarmale (cabbage rolls) and mămăligă (polenta).

One of the main attractions in Milcovul is the Milcov River, which flows through the region, offering breathtaking views and opportunities for outdoor activities. The river is a popular spot for fishing, canoeing, and picnicking, attracting both locals and tourists alike.

In addition to its natural beauty, Milcovul is also home to several historical and cultural landmarks. The region boasts numerous medieval churches and monasteries, which are renowned for their intricate architecture and religious significance. Visitors can explore these sites and learn about the rich history and spirituality of the area.
